A New and Compendious Map of England and Wales, wherein all the Great, Direct and Cross Roads are carefully inserted: Compiled from The Modern Surveys, By Thomas Jefferys, Geographer to the King, and Revised, Corrected and Improved, By Samuel Dunn, Mathematician. London: Published by Laurie & Whittle, No 53, Fleet Street, as the Act directs. 12th May 1794.

Thomas Jefferys (1719-1771) was trained as a cartographer by mapmaker to George II of England and Louis XV of France, Emanuel Bowen (1694?-1767). This is a superb original copperplate-engraved map with contemporary hand-colour. Published in London circa 1794 for “A New and Elegant Imperial Sheet Atlas” by Robert Laurie and James Whittle. Published on thick paper, with Laurie and Whittle distinctive and very retty softly-coloured wash and outlining of each region, and coloured wash to the coastline, and cartouche (title piece).

Robert Laurie (born c1755 - died 1836) gained a fine reputation as both map engraver and publisher. He invented a method of printing mezzotint engravings in colour, which provided an incomparable finish to his grand maps. Robert Sayer published most of his work until Laurie joined partnership with James Whittle (c1757-1818) in 1794. Laurie and Whittle acquired Sayer's business at no. 53 Fleet Street in London. Laurie and Whittle published a large number of Land and Marine atlases, and styled themselves “Chart-Sellers to the Admiralty”. Their maps were well-regarded for the quality of the scientific accuracy as well as their grand presentation.
